
Housing costs in Colver?
A typical home costs
$83,900, which is 75.2% less expensive than the national average of
$338,100 and 65.4% less expensive than the average Pennsylvania home, at
$242,800. Renting a two-bedroom unit in Colver costs
$870 per month, which is 39.2% cheaper than the national average of
$1,430 and 39.1% cheaper than the state average of
$1,210.
